The Legislative Policy and Research Office (LPRO) reviewed public records laws, also known as open records laws or freedom of information acts, across the 49 states and the District of Columbia to identify statutory authorities and requirements related to fees, waivers, fee reductions, cost estimates, advanced payments, and itemized billing. An agency in Oregon has five business days to acknowledge a request and the agency has 15 business days to complete a request or provide a “reasonably estimated completion date. We at the Legislature make every The public body may establish fees reasonably calculated to reimburse the public body for the public body’s actual cost of making public records available, including costs for summarizing, compiling or tailoring the public records, either in organization or media, to meet the request. A public record is any writing with information about the conduct of public business that is prepared, owned, used or retained by a public body.
